Output 8685cb0a46963185cddcd31f23fa35349b1ccbaa290ec37235d1b0964337be11:0

value
57833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fbaaa797cb1e80df7d9bad26f77397ffeb03ce7 OP_EQUAL
address
363PJLPG2X5VDrr8kDEeLWYreBeMXpBWfL
transaction
8685cb0a46963185cddcd31f23fa35349b1ccbaa290ec37235d1b0964337be11
confirmations
251771
spent
true